ASCIIMathML is a clever JavaScript written by Peter Jipsen that transforms mathematical formulae written in plain text to standard mathematical notation on an HTML page. See Appendix I in the AsciiDoc User Guide for more details.

The AsciiDoc xhtml11 backend supports ASCIIMathML — it links the ASCIIMathML script and escapes ASCIIMathML delimiters and special characters to yield valid XHTML. To use ASCIIMathML:

  1. Include the -a asciimath command-line option when you run asciidoc(1).

  2. Enclose ASCIIMathML formulas inside double-dollar passthroughs.

NOTE
  • If the formulas don't appear to be correct you probably need to install the correct math fonts (see the ASCIIMathML website for details).

  • See the LaTeXMathML page if you prefer to use LaTeX math formulas.
